Economic Crisis in Pakistan
The 2022-2023 Pakistani economic crisis refers to the ongoing economic challenges facing Pakistan in the current fiscal year. The crisis has been primarily driven by a combination of factors, including rising inflation, a deteriorating currency, and a large trade deficit.
